Output ec615972423a2f95fdefcffbba45d35cf5904b71f00f7d349de8e71deaba183e:3
- value
- 33937809
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 de1a2c2d160afbfe1949d8687ecd58f47b62e27e OP_EQUAL
- address
- MU9XbX18R7bp38QieMQCcJ7cjbfnunCrZ3
- transaction
- ec615972423a2f95fdefcffbba45d35cf5904b71f00f7d349de8e71deaba183e
- spent
- true